Chicken Thigh meats are cheap. Saw 6lbs for 6 bones. I just remove skin. Managers special I buy those up anything steaks, pork, fish and freeze em. Brown rice in bulk. I buy heads of lettuce make my own salads seems to be cheaper than bags. Walk around the store and check.
